Leaf beetle

Paropsis bella (or P. porosa?)

Description:

This pale leaf beetle is sometimes common on eucalyptus. It has regular puncturation over the entire elytra and the pores filled in black. The base yellow/green color on the skirt and pronotum makes it a rather pretty beetle. http://www.projectnoah.org/spottings/133...

Habitat:

Common on eucalyptus saplings along the roadside.

Notes:

I am not sure how to distinguish this from porosa which apprears to be less colorful. The determination of P. bella originates from Chris Reid and is likely to be correct. I am playing with a new macro lens MP-E 65mm for Canon used for this shot.
